CACI has an excellent opportunity for an experienced, self-directed, Cybersecurity Operations and Compliance analyst . This position is in support of a Department of Defense (DoD) organization located OCONUS in Vicenza, IT. This position is required to stay OCONUS.
More About the Role:
The successful candidate must be able to communicate clearly and succinctly both written and orally, and present products and ideas in a business-like manner. The candidate will be required to work in dynamic fast paced environments that require team interaction and coordination of efforts. The candidate must be experienced in interfacing with both client managers and system users.
Implement the cyber security plan to ensure the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of USAFRICOM systems.
Research, define, and coordinate firewall policies on perimeter and host-based intrusion prevention systems (HIPS).
Operate log collection tools and review security events as they occur to determine if the event is a threat and if it is, the severity and criticality of it.
Coordinate with appropriate teams to resolve vulnerabilities identified in scan results.
Use a host of software products used to perform cyber security coordination and resolution of network vulnerabilities such as SCCM, HBSS, ACAS, Content Filtering, and Application Whitelisting.
Maintains security systems, analyzes potential threats and vulnerabilities to client systems.
Conduct cyber threat analysis and reporting on information from both internal and external sources and appropriately coordinate with internal and external team to close identified tasks and resolve vulnerabilities.
Maintain Security Monitoring and Auditing tools to provide Security in Depth visibility into potential known and unknown threats that may pose risk to the client environment.
Support security testing and evaluations to ensure that they are completed and documented.
Support guidance for securing information systems, and support information security assessments.
Support technical representatives for ensuring security is integrated throughout the lifecycle of systems.
Knowledge of common enterprise security devices and tools.
Knowledge of SIEM solutions, preferably ElasticSearch or Splunk.
Experience with Microsoft and Linux operating systems.
Knowledge of incident response processes (detection, triage, incident analysis, remediation and reporting).
